UK inflation held at 3% before global energy price hit from Iran war

February annual rate in line with analysts’ expectations but outlook has shifted because of effects of conflict

The UK inflation rate held steady at 3% in February, before Donald Trump’s Iran war drove up global energy costs, threatening a renewed price jump.

Official figures showed the consumer prices index (CPI) remained at the same level as the previous month, in line with economists’ expectations but still well above the government’s 2% target.
